Abstract | Two experiments with a total of 163 college students found (1) student ratings of college faculty were directly affected by grading practices (strict/lenient) and of the time ratings were completed (after lecture, examination, or feedback on exam); and (2) student learning and faculty ratings were positively correlated, and grading practices had no effect on learning.
